ווי צו פאַרבינדן צו MySQL דאַטאַבייס? פפּ שריפט צו פאַרבינדן צו MySQL דאַטאַבייס בייַשפּיל

ווי צו פאַרבינדןMySQL דאַטאַבייס? פפּ שריפט קשרמיסקלדייטאַבייס בייַשפּיל

MySQL קשר


ניצן mysql ביינערי קשר

איר קענט נוצן די MySQL ביינערי מאָדע צו אַרייַן די MySQL באַפֿעלן פּינטלעך צו פאַרבינדן צו די MySQL דאַטאַבייס.

א שטייגער

די פאלגענדע איז אַ פּשוט בייַשפּיל פון קאַנעקטינג צו אַ mysql סערווער פֿון די באַפֿעלן שורה:

[root@host]# mysql -u root -p
Enter password:******

נאָך אַ געראָטן לאָגין, די mysql> באַפֿעלן פּינטלעך פֿענצטער וועט דערשייַנען, און איר קענען ויספירן קיין SQL ויסזאָגונג אויף עס.

נאָך די אויבן באַפֿעל איז עקסאַקיוטאַד, די מצליח לאָגין רעזולטאַט איז ווי גייט:

Welcome to the MySQL monitor.  Commands end with ; or \g.
Your MySQL connection id is 2854760 to server version: 5.0.9

Type 'help;' or '\h' for help. Type '\c' to clear the buffer.

אין די אויבן בייַשפּיל, מיר געוויינט די וואָרצל באַניצער צו קלאָץ אין צו די MySQL סערווער, פון קורס, איר קענט אויך נוצן אנדערע MySQL יוזערז צו קלאָץ אין.

אויב די באַניצער פּריווילאַדזשאַז זענען גענוג, יעדער באַניצער קענען דורכפירן SQL אַפּעריישאַנז אין די MySQL באַפֿעלן פּינטלעך פֿענצטער.

צו אַרויסגאַנג די mysql> באַפֿעלן פּינטלעך פֿענצטער איר קענען נוצן די אַרויסגאַנג באַפֿעל ווי גייט:

mysql> exit
Bye

פאַרבינדן צו MySQL מיט אַ PHP שריפט

PHP גיט די mysqli_connect () פֿונקציע צו פאַרבינדן צו די דאַטאַבייס.

די פֿונקציע האט 6 פּאַראַמעטערס, קערט די קשר שייַן נאָך אַ געראָטן פֿאַרבינדונג צו MySQL, און קערט FALSE אויף דורכפאַל.

גראַמאַטיק

mysqli_connect(host,username,password,dbname,port,socket);

פּאַראַמעטער באַשרייַבונג:

参数באַשרייַבונג
באַלעבאָסאָפּטיאָנאַל.ספּעציפיצירט די האָסטנאַמע אָדער IP אַדרעס.
נאמעןאָפּטיאָנאַל.ספּעציפיצירט די MySQL נאמען.
פּאַראָלאָפּטיאָנאַל.ספּעציפיצירט די MySQL פּאַראָל.
דבנאַמעאָפּטיאָנאַל.ספּעציפיצירט די פעליקייַט דאַטאַבייס צו נוצן.
פּאָרטאָפּטיאָנאַל.ספּעציפיצירט די פּאָרט נומער צו פּרווון צו פאַרבינדן צו די MySQL סערווער.
כאָלעלאָפּטיאָנאַל.ספּעציפיצירט די כאָלעל אָדער געהייסן רער צו נוצן.

איר קענען נוצן PHP ס mysqli_close () פֿונקציע צו דיסקאַנעקט פון אַ MySQL דאַטאַבייס.

די פֿונקציע האט בלויז איין פּאַראַמעטער, די MySQL פֿאַרבינדונג אידענטיפֿיקאַציע איז אומגעקערט דורך די mysqli_connect () פֿונקציע נאָך אַ געראָטן פֿאַרבינדונג איז באשאפן.

גראַמאַטיק

bool mysqli_close ( mysqli $link )

די פֿונקציע קלאָוזיז די ניט-פּערסיסטענט פֿאַרבינדונג צו די MySQL סערווער פֿאַרבונדן מיט די ספּעסיפיעד קשר שייַן.אויב קיין לינק_ידענטיפיער איז ספּעסיפיעד, די לעצטע עפענען קשר איז פֿאַרמאַכט.

עצות:עס איז יוזשאַוואַלי ניט נייטיק צו נוצן mysqli_close () ווייַל עפענען ניט-פּערסיסטענט קאַנעקשאַנז זענען אויטאָמאַטיש פארמאכט נאָך די שריפט פינישעס עקסאַקיוטינג.

א שטייגער

איר קענען פּרובירן די פאלגענדע בייַשפּיל צו פאַרבינדן צו דיין MySQL סערווער:

פאַרבינדן צו MySQL

<?
php
$dbhost = 'localhost:3306'; // mysql服务器主机地址
$dbuser = 'root'; // mysql用户名
$dbpass = '123456'; // mysql用户名密码
$conn = mysqli_connect($dbhost, $dbuser, $dbpass);
if(! $conn )
{
 die('连接失败: ' . mysqli_error($conn));
}
echo '连接成功';
mysqli_select_db($conn, 'chenweiliang' );
mysqli_close($conn);
?>

Hope Chen Weiliang בלאָג ( https://www.chenweiliang.com/ ) שערד "ווי צו פאַרבינדן צו MySQL דאַטאַבייס? פפּ סקריפּט צו פאַרבינדן צו MySQL דאַטאַבאַסע בייַשפּיל" וועט העלפֿן איר.

ברוכים הבאים צו טיילן דעם לינק פון דעם אַרטיקל:https://www.chenweiliang.com/cwl-456.html

ברוכים הבאים צו די טעלעגראַם קאַנאַל פון Chen Weiliang ס בלאָג צו באַקומען די לעצטע דערהייַנטיקונגען!

🔔 זייט דער ערשטער צו באַקומען די ווערטפול "ChatGPT אינהאַלט מאַרקעטינג אַי געצייַג באַניץ גייד" אין די קאַנאַל שפּיץ וועגווייַזער! 🌟
📚 דער פירער כּולל ריזיק ווערט, 🌟 דאָס איז אַ זעלטן געלעגנהייט, טאָן ניט פעלן עס! ⏰⌛💨
ייַנטיילן און ווי אויב איר ווילט!
דיין ייַנטיילונג און לייקס זענען אונדזער קעסיידערדיק מאָוטאַוויישאַן!

 

发表 评论

אייער בליצפּאָסט אַדרעס וועט נישט זיין ארויס. פארלאנגט פעלדער זענען געניצט * פירמע

מעגילע צו שפּיץ